STEPHENVILLE (January 28, 2016) – No one was injuried when two trailers in the Village Mobile Home Park of Washington Street in Stephenville caught fire Thursday. However, one family dog lost its life in the blaze.
Stephenville Fire Department was first dispatched to the scene just after 11:30 a.m. to a report of one trailer on fire in the 100 block of Bradley in the park. Upon arrival, first responders advised the fire was fast moving and had already moved to a vehicle and a second trailer.
Stephenville FD requested and received assistance from Erath County Volunteer Fire Rescue, who brought a tanker to the scene to aid the fight. Emergency crews had the flames contained within the first 30 minutes on scene and spent another hour mopping up the hot spots.
As of 1:30 p.m. Stephenville Fire Marshals were still investigating the cause of the fire and some Stephenville FD were still on scene aiding in that investigation. American Red Cross representatives were dispatched to the scene to aid the homeowners whose homes were destroyed or damaged in the fire.
